Men's Soccer Team Defeats Capital University 3-2, in Quarterfinals of OAC Tournament in Bexley

BEREA, OHIO -- The  Baldwin-Wallace College men's soccer team defeated Ohio Athletic Conference foe Capital University, 3-2, today (Tuesday, November 1, 2010) in the quarterfinals of the OAC Tournament at Bernlohr Stadium in Bexley, Ohio.  

With the win, B-W has now won four straight games and improves to 12-5-4 overall.  The Yellow Jackets will advance to  OAC semifinals for the second straight season and will face the #2 seed Ohio Northern University Polar Bears on Thursday, November 4th in Ada, Ohio at 2:00 p.m.   The winner of tonight's match between the #5 seed John Carroll University and the #4 seed the University of Mount Union  will advance to the other semifinals match to face #1 seed Heidelberg University on Thursday, November 2nd in Tiffin, Ohio at 7:00 p.m.  With its loss, Capital ends its season at 13-6 overall.


In the first half, the Crusaders jumped out to an early 1-0 lead when Josh Thaboune headed the corner kick assist from Daniel McCarthy into the back of the net just 2:42 into the game. Capital extended its lead (2-0) when Daniel McCarthy knocked in a shot off an assist from Mitch Weaver at 18:50.  B-W responded and cut into the lead (2-1) at 25:15 when senior and 2010 ESPN Academic All-District IV midfielder Jeff Grater (Stow/Stow-Munroe Falls) tallied his second goal of the season as he buried a shot to the far post from 28-yards out.  The Yellow Jackets evened the score (2-2) when sophomore and 2010 ESPN Academic All-District IV midfielder Pat Brennan (Akron/Walsh Jesuit) slid a shot pass Crusader goaltender Bob Weisgarber off the career-high seventh assist of the season from senior forward Tyler Leister (Stow/Stow-Munroe Falls) at 37:24.   The goal was the career-best seventh of the season for Brennan.


In the second half, B-W took its first lead of the game (3-2) when Leister scored the game-winning unassisted goal at 54:35.   The goal marked the third game-winning goal of the season as well as the career-high 11th of the season for 
Leister.   

Overall, Capital outshot the Yellow Jackets, 16-15, and also out cornered BW, 7-6.

In goal, sophomore goalie Ryan Hulings (Centerville) faced 16 Crusaders shots and made eight saves.
